About the show
The Book of Mormon follows two young missionaries sent far from home. Their task is clear, but the place they land is not what they expect. The musical is bold, rude, and very funny, with a warm core under the jokes.
Songs are catchy and bright, the dance is sharp, and the script never sits still. It is a satire that pokes at faith and culture while keeping its heart open. Many people return to see it again because the laughs are so strong.
